Abstract

To provide a travel air cushion excellent in usability, and convenient to carry.SOLUTION: A rod-like cushion inflated with air has constriction formation means 3 for forming a constriction 2 on an intermediate part in a longer direction.SELECTED DRAWING: Figure 1

本発明は、空気で膨らませるクッションであって、旅行の際の列車や飛行機等での移動時に使用するのに好適なトラベルエアークッションに関する。   The present invention relates to a travel air cushion that is a cushion that is inflated with air and that is suitable for use when traveling on a train or an airplane during traveling.

従来より、空気で膨らませる丸棒形のクッションがあったが、そのようなクッションは腰や首の後などに当てがっても身体にフィットせず、単に後ろから押される感じがするだけで、使い心地が良くなかった。また別の形態として、首の周りに巻くような形で使用する馬蹄形のものがあったが、そのような馬蹄形のクッションは空気を抜いても嵩張り、携帯に不便であった。   Conventionally, there was a round rod-shaped cushion that inflates with air, but such a cushion does not fit on the body even if it is applied to the waist or the back of the neck, it just feels pushed from behind. , It wasn't comfortable to use. As another form, there is a horseshoe-shaped one that is used by being wrapped around the neck, but such a horseshoe-shaped cushion is bulky even when the air is removed, and it is inconvenient to carry.

本発明は以上に述べた実情に鑑み、使い心地が良好で、携帯にも便利なトラベルエアークッションの提供を目的とする。   The present invention has been made in view of the circumstances described above, and an object thereof is to provide a travel air cushion which is comfortable to use and convenient to carry.

上記の課題を達成するために請求項1記載の発明によるトラベルエアークッションは、空気で膨らませる棒形のクッションであって、長手方向の中間部にくびれを形成するためのくびれ形成手段を有することを特徴とする。   In order to achieve the above object, the travel air cushion according to the invention of claim 1 is a rod-shaped cushion that is inflated with air, and has a constriction forming means for forming a constriction at an intermediate portion in the longitudinal direction. Is characterized by.

請求項2記載の発明によるトラベルエアークッションは、請求項1記載の発明の構成に加え、長手方向の一端部と他端部とを接合自在とするための接合手段を有することを特徴とする。   A travel air cushion according to a second aspect of the present invention is characterized in that, in addition to the configuration of the first aspect of the invention, it has a joining means for joining one end and the other end in the longitudinal direction to each other.

請求項3記載の発明によるトラベルエアークッションは、請求項1又は2記載の発明の構成に加え、長手方向の一端部と他端部とに別のトラベルエアークッションを連結自在とするための連結手段を有することを特徴とする。   The travel air cushion according to a third aspect of the present invention is, in addition to the structure of the first or second aspect of the present invention, a connecting means for connecting another travel air cushion to one end and the other end in the longitudinal direction. It is characterized by having.

請求項1記載の発明によるトラベルエアークッションは、くびれ形成手段により長手方向の中間部にくびれを形成することができ、これを旅行中に列車や飛行機等で移動する際に腰や首の後ろに当てがうと、身体にフィットして非常に使い心地が良い。しかも、空気を抜いて畳むとコンパクトになり、かばんに入れても嵩張らず、携帯に便利である。   The travel air cushion according to the first aspect of the present invention is capable of forming a constriction in the longitudinal middle portion by the constriction forming means, and when the travel air cushion is moved by a train or an airplane during travel, it is placed behind the waist or neck. When applied, it fits the body and is very comfortable to use. Moreover, it is compact when deflated and folded, and is not bulky when placed in a bag, making it convenient to carry.

請求項2記載の発明によるトラベルエアークッションは、長手方向の一端部と他端部とを接合手段により接合することで、顔を載せたときに鼻が入る空間ができるため、うつぶせ寝をする際に顔を載せる枕として好適なものとなる。   In the travel air cushion according to the second aspect of the present invention, the one end and the other end in the longitudinal direction are joined by the joining means, so that there is a space for the nose when the face is put on the cushion. It is suitable as a pillow to put your face on.

請求項3記載の発明によるトラベルエアークッションは、長手方向の一端部と他端部とに別のトラベルエアークッションを連結自在とするための連結手段を有するので、例えば、複数のトラベルエアークッションを並列状に連結して枕や座布団としたり、複数のトラベルエアークッションを繋げて浮輪のような形にすれば救命具にもなり、様々な用途に使用できるようになる。   Since the travel air cushion according to the invention of claim 3 has a connecting means for connecting another travel air cushion to one end and the other end in the longitudinal direction, for example, a plurality of travel air cushions are arranged in parallel. Pillows and cushions can be connected in a shape, or by connecting multiple travel air cushions to form a floating ring, it can be used as a life preserver and can be used for various purposes.

以下、本発明の実施の形態を図面に基づいて説明する。図1は、本発明のトラベルエアークッションの一実施形態を示している。本トラベルエアークッション1は、図1(a)に示すように、ビニール等の空気を通さない丈夫なシートで形成してあり、一端部に設けた弁5より空気を吹き込むことで、丸棒形に膨らむものとなっている。長手方向の中間部には、くびれ形成手段としての紐3が取付けてある。さらに、一端部と他端部には、接合手段兼連結手段としての紐4が取付けてある。   Embodiments of the present invention will be described below with reference to the drawings. FIG. 1 shows one embodiment of the travel air cushion of the present invention. As shown in FIG. 1 (a), the travel air cushion 1 is formed of a strong sheet that does not allow air to pass through, such as vinyl, and by blowing air from a valve 5 provided at one end, a round bar shape is formed. It is supposed to swell. A string 3 as a constriction forming means is attached to an intermediate portion in the longitudinal direction. Further, a string 4 as a joining means and a connecting means is attached to one end and the other end.

本トラベルエアークッションは、図1(b)に示すように、空気を半分程度入れた状態で、長手方向中間部の紐3を周囲に巻いて縛ることで、くびれ2を形成することができる。これを旅行中に列車や飛行機等で移動する際に腰や首の後ろに当てがうと、くびれ2の部分に背骨や首が納まり、クッション全体が身体にフィットするように変形するため、非常に使い心地が良い。しかも、空気を抜いて畳むとコンパクトになり、かばんに入れても嵩張らず、携帯に便利である。   In this travel air cushion, as shown in FIG. 1 (b), the waist 2 can be formed by wrapping and binding the cord 3 at the middle portion in the longitudinal direction in a state in which about half the air is put in. If this is applied to the back of the waist or neck when traveling on a train or airplane during travel, the spine and neck will fit in the neck 2 and the entire cushion will deform so that it fits the body. It is comfortable to use. Moreover, it is compact when deflated and folded, and is not bulky when placed in a bag, making it convenient to carry.

さらに本トラベルエアークッションは、図2に示すように、一端部と他端部に設けた紐4を縛ることで、一端部と他端部とを接合することができる。これを机やベッドに置き、顔を載せると、鼻の入る空間6があるため、気持ちよくうつぶせ寝ができる。   Further, as shown in FIG. 2, the present travel air cushion can bond the one end and the other end by binding the string 4 provided at the one end and the other end. If you put this on a desk or bed and put your face on it, there is a space 6 for your nose, so you can comfortably lie down.

図3は、一端部と他端部に設けた紐4を利用して、複数のトラベルエアークッション1,1,1を連結して浮輪状にした状態を示している。本トラベルエアークッション1は、例えば、旅行中に飛行機が海に墜落したり、船が転覆したりしたときに、このような状態とすることで、救命具にもなる。   FIG. 3 shows a state in which a plurality of travel air cushions 1, 1, 1 are connected to form a floating ring by using a string 4 provided at one end and the other end. The travel air cushion 1 becomes a life-saving device in such a state, for example, when an airplane crashes into the sea or a ship capsizes while traveling.

図4は、一端部と他端部に設けた紐4を利用して、複数のトラベルエアークッション1,1,1を並列状に連結した状態を示している。このように連結することで、枕として用いることができる。この枕は、個々のトラベルエアークッション1の空気の量を変えることで、一本一本の高さを各自調整することができ、これにより使う人の頭や首にフィットする使い心地の良い枕になる。   FIG. 4 shows a state in which a plurality of travel air cushions 1, 1, 1 are connected in parallel using a string 4 provided at one end and the other end. By connecting in this way, it can be used as a pillow. This pillow can adjust the height of each one by changing the amount of air in each Travel Air Cushion 1, which makes it a comfortable pillow that fits the head and neck of the user. become.

さらに本トラベルエアークッション1は、図5に示すように、複数のトラベルエアークッション1,1,…を並列状及び直列状に連結することで、エアーマットになる。また、これを水に浮かべれば、救命用のいかだにもなる。このエアーマット等は、空気を入れる部分が1本毎に独立しているため、空気を入れるのが容易である。また、破損したり汚れたりしたときに、部分的に交換することも容易である。   Further, the travel air cushion 1 becomes an air mat by connecting a plurality of travel air cushions 1, 1, ... In parallel and in series as shown in FIG. If you float this on water, it will also be a life raft. In this air mat or the like, since the portion for injecting air is independent for each one, it is easy to inject air. Further, when it is damaged or soiled, it is easy to partially replace it.

図6は、本発明のトラベルエアークッションの他の実施形態を示している。本トラベルエアークッション1は、長手方向中間部にくびれ形成手段として、面ファスナー7a,7bの付いたベルト8を取付けてある。また、一端部と他端部とに、接合手段兼連結手段として面ファスナー9a,9bが取付けてある。本実施形態のトラベルエアークッションも、先に説明したものと同様に、ベルト8を巻き付けて止めることで、長手方向中間部にくびれを形成することができ、また、一端部と他端部とに設けた面ファスナー9a,9bにより、一端部と他端部とを接合したり、複数のトラベルエアークッション1同士を連結したりできる。   FIG. 6 shows another embodiment of the travel air cushion of the present invention. The travel air cushion 1 is provided with a belt 8 having hook-and-loop fasteners 7a and 7b as a constriction forming means at an intermediate portion in the longitudinal direction. Further, surface fasteners 9a and 9b are attached to one end and the other end as joining means and connecting means. Similarly to the travel air cushion of the present embodiment, by constricting the belt 8 and stopping it, a constriction can be formed in the longitudinal middle portion, and the one end and the other end can be formed. With the provided surface fasteners 9a and 9b, one end and the other end can be joined or a plurality of travel air cushions 1 can be connected to each other.

図7は、本発明のトラベルエアークッションのさらに別の実施形態を示している。本トラベルエアークッション1は、両サイドと中央に紐通し10,11が取付けてあり、紐通し10,11に通して紐4,3が設けてある。   FIG. 7 shows yet another embodiment of the travel air cushion of the present invention. The travel air cushion 1 has cord loops 10 and 11 attached to both sides and the center thereof, and cords 4 and 3 are provided through the cord loops 10 and 11.

本発明は以上に述べた実施形態に限定されない。クッションの太さや長さ、材質等は、適宜変更することができる。クッションの形状としては、断面形状が円形のものに限らず、断面形状や楕円形や四角形等であってもよい。接合手段と連結手段は、何れか一方のみ設けてあってもよいし、また、紐や面ファスナーに限らず、金具やボタン等を用いることもできる。本トラベルエアークッションの用途は、特に限定されるものではなく、様々な用途に用いることができる。   The invention is not limited to the embodiments described above. The thickness, length, material, etc. of the cushion can be appropriately changed. The shape of the cushion is not limited to the one having a circular cross section, and may be a cross section, an ellipse, a quadrangle, or the like. Only one of the joining means and the connecting means may be provided, and not only a cord or a surface fastener, but also a metal fitting, a button, or the like can be used. The application of the travel air cushion is not particularly limited and can be used for various applications.
